AOC Roku TV 40S5045/78G Full HD Smart TV User Manual

Introduction

This manual provides essential information for the setup, operation, and maintenance of your AOC Roku TV 40S5045/78G Full HD Smart TV. Please read these instructions carefully before using your television to ensure proper functionality and safety. Keep this manual for future reference.

Setup

1. Unpacking

Carefully remove the TV and all accessories from the packaging. Ensure all components are present:

  • AOC Roku TV
  • Remote Control with Batteries
  • TV Stands (2) and Screws
  • Power Cord
  • Quick Start Guide (if included)

2. Stand Installation (Tabletop)

If placing the TV on a table, attach the two included stands:

  1. Place the TV face down on a soft, clean surface to prevent screen damage.
  2. Align each stand with the corresponding slots on the bottom of the TV.
  3. Secure each stand with the provided screws. Ensure they are tightened firmly.

3. Wall Mounting (Optional)

For wall mounting, use a VESA-compatible wall mount kit (not included). Refer to the wall mount kit's instructions for proper installation. The TV's VESA mounting pattern is typically 200x200mm.

Back view of the AOC Roku TV 40S5045/78G showing VESA mounting points and input ports.

Image: Rear view of the TV, illustrating the VESA mounting points for wall installation and the location of various input ports.

4. Connecting Peripherals

Connect your devices to the TV's input ports. The TV features multiple HDMI inputs for devices like Blu-ray players, game consoles, and cable boxes, as well as USB ports for media playback.

Side view of the AOC Roku TV 40S5045/78G showing HDMI, USB, and other input ports.

Image: Side profile of the TV, highlighting the accessible HDMI, USB, and other connectivity ports for external devices.

  • HDMI: Connect HDMI cables from your devices to the HDMI ports on the TV.
  • Antenna/Cable: Connect an antenna or cable TV coaxial cable to the ANT/CABLE input.
  • Power: Plug the power cord into the TV's power input, then into a wall outlet. This TV operates at 220V.

5. Initial Power On and Roku Setup

After connecting all necessary cables, plug in the TV. The TV will power on and guide you through the initial Roku setup process, which includes:

  • Language selection.
  • Network connection (Wi-Fi).
  • Roku account creation or login.
  • Channel (app) installation.

Operating

1. Remote Control Overview

The Roku TV remote control provides intuitive navigation and quick access to features.

AOC Roku TV remote control with various buttons for power, navigation, volume, and streaming services.

Image: The remote control for the AOC Roku TV, showing dedicated buttons for power, navigation, volume control, and direct access to popular streaming services.

  • Power Button: Turns the TV on or off.
  • Directional Pad (D-Pad): Navigates menus and selects items.
  • OK Button: Confirms selections.
  • Home Button: Returns to the Roku Home screen.
  • Back Button: Returns to the previous screen.
  • Volume Up/Down: Adjusts the TV volume.
  • Mute Button: Mutes or unmutes the sound.
  • Instant Replay: Jumps back a few seconds in video playback.
  • Star Button (*): Accesses options for selected items.
  • Dedicated App Buttons: Provide quick access to popular streaming services like Netflix, Disney+, and Prime Video.

2. Navigating Roku OS

The Roku Home screen displays all your installed channels (apps) and input sources. Use the D-Pad to move between options and the OK button to select.

AOC Roku TV 40S5045/78G displaying the Roku Home screen with various streaming app icons.

Image: The TV screen showing the Roku operating system's home interface, featuring a grid of streaming application icons and navigation options.

  • Home: Access your installed apps and TV inputs.
  • Streaming Channels: Browse and add new apps from the Roku Channel Store.
  • Settings: Adjust TV and Roku system settings.

3. Streaming Applications

Your AOC Roku TV comes with a wide range of streaming applications. To use them, ensure your TV is connected to the internet. Select an app from the Home screen to launch it.

4. Input Selection

To switch between connected devices (e.g., game console, cable box), navigate to the Home screen and select the corresponding input tile (e.g., HDMI 1, HDMI 2).

5. Picture and Sound Settings

Access picture and sound settings through the Roku Settings menu. You can adjust brightness, contrast, color, sound mode, and other preferences to optimize your viewing experience.

Maintenance

1. Cleaning

To clean the TV screen and cabinet:

  • Unplug the TV from the power outlet before cleaning.
  • Use a soft, lint-free cloth to gently wipe the screen. For stubborn marks, lightly dampen the cloth with water or a screen-specific cleaning solution (do not spray directly on the screen).
  • Wipe the TV cabinet with a soft, dry cloth.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or solvents.

2. Software Updates

Your Roku TV automatically checks for and installs software updates when connected to the internet. These updates provide new features and performance improvements. You can manually check for updates in the Settings menu: Settings > System > System update.

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your TV, refer to the following common solutions:

  • No Power: Ensure the power cord is securely plugged into both the TV and a working wall outlet. Check if the outlet has power.
  • No Picture/Sound: Verify that the correct input source is selected. Check all cable connections (HDMI, antenna). Try restarting the TV by unplugging it for 30 seconds and plugging it back in.
  • Remote Not Responding: Replace the batteries in the remote control. Ensure there are no obstructions between the remote and the TV's IR sensor.
  • Network Connection Issues: Check your Wi-Fi router and internet connection. Restart your router. Go to Settings > Network > Check connection on your TV to diagnose the issue.
  • Picture Quality Issues: Adjust picture settings (brightness, contrast, sharpness) in the Settings menu. Ensure the content source is high quality.

For persistent issues, consult the online support resources or contact AOC customer service.

Specifications

Brand:
AOC
Model:
40S5045/78G
Screen Size:
40 Inches
Display Technology:
LED
Resolution:
1080p (Full HD)
Refresh Rate:
60 Hz
Aspect Ratio:
16:9
Operating System:
Roku TV
Compatible Internet Services:
Roku, YouTube, Netflix, Amazon Prime, Google TV
Hardware Interface:
HDMI
Compatible Audio Input:
HDMI
Mounting Type:
Wall Mount and Tabletop Stand
Product Dimensions (W x H x D):
97.5 x 56.9 x 11.3 cm
Product Weight:
7.26 kg
Power Requirement:
220V
Year:
2024
